What number of seasons is roofing good for?
Some roofs endure significantly lengthier than others.
Stone, terracotta, and metal can be strong enough to endure 50 seasons, material cement shingles usually only endure about 25-30 cycles, and composite shingle roofs persist about 20 years.

What roof color is the coolest?
This question has been contested for years.
Deep-colored exteriors are superior heat absorbers, and historically temperature-efficient roofs have consistently been white to enhance their performance.
Berkeley Lab findings has demonstrated that boosting a roofing's sunlight reflection capability from approximately 20% to roughly 55% can cut down energy used in cooling by up to 20%.
Does insurance handle an updated shingle roofing system?
It's crucial to understand that most homeowners' insurance plans cover the expense of a new roofing system,
Whenever it is hurt by a natural event or sudden eventuality.
Most property owner protections won't cover to swap out, fix, or even address a roofing system that has deteriorated over time due to usage and deterioration.

What is the cost for a metallic roof?
Property owners can anticipate metal roof prices to vary from $5 to $14 per square foot based on the variety of roofing installed.
Steel is the dominant, with installation amounting to an approximate of about $35k for an 1,800 sq ft home.

Are steel roofs hail-proof?
Metallic roofing systems are sturdy and hail-guarded! In fact, most metal roofing structure materials have Class 4 shock resistance and hailstones grades granted by Underwriters' Laboratory.
This means that when a hailstorm hits your property, the worst you'll notice is some minor exterior damage to your shingle.
